When planning a construction project in the Philippines—whether it’s a residential home, resort, or commercial space—one of the most important decisions you’ll make is how to structure your team.


Traditionally, many property owners hire an architect or designer first, then bid out the construction to a separate contractor. While this approach is common, it often leads to miscommunication, budget issues, and delays.


This is where the design-build method stands out. Instead of working with two separate entities, you partner with a single company that manages both the design and construction process from start to finish. At JAS Design and Build, we believe design-build isn’t just a service—it’s the smarter, more efficient way to build in today’s fast-paced world.


Here are the top five reasons why:


  1. One Team, One Vision Forget the stress of juggling between multiple contacts and contracts. With design-build, you work with one integrated team that handles everything—from architectural design and engineering to construction management and finishing.


    At JAS Design and Build, our architects, engineers, and contractors collaborate under one roof, ensuring that everyone shares the same vision: your vision.

  1. Aligned Budget and Design

    In the traditional setup, the design is completed first—only for you to later discover that the actual construction cost is far higher than expected. This leads to frustrating revisions and unexpected expenses.


    With the design-build approach, budget and design are developed together from the start. As a trusted design-build contractor in the Philippines, JAS ensures that your project is designed with cost-efficiency in mind, eliminating surprise overruns and helping you maximize value.

  1. Faster Timelines

    Time is a critical factor in construction. Because design and construction work together in the design-build model, processes such as permits, procurement, and scheduling move faster.


    At JAS, our team anticipates challenges early, streamlines workflows, and coordinates everything seamlessly—helping you complete your project sooner, whether it’s a private residence, hospitality project, or commercial development.

  1. Stronger Accountability

    When issues arise in the traditional setup, designers and contractors often blame each other, leaving the client stuck in the middle. With design-build, you have one contract and one point of responsibility.


    As your partner, JAS Design and Build takes full accountability—from the first sketch to the final handover. This single-source responsibility ensures greater peace of mind and accountability throughout the entire project.

  1. Better Results, As Designed

    The ultimate goal of any construction project is a finished space that matches your vision. With design-build, the same team that designs your project also builds it—creating continuity, precision, and results that align with your original concept.


    At JAS, our track record in residential, hospitality, and commercial construction across the Philippines proves that design-build delivers better outcomes with fewer compromises.
